Understanding the Role of Cancer Lawyers
Cancer lawyers are specialized attorneys who focus on legal issues associated with cancer diagnoses. Their proficiency typically lies in locations such as:
- Toxic Tort Litigation: Cases where individuals develop cancer due to direct exposure to hazardous substances like asbestos, chemicals, or contaminants.
- Medical Malpractice: Legal action versus health care experts for carelessness that could result in cancer misdiagnosis or inappropriate treatment.
- Product Liability: Cases where an individual suffers due to cancer brought on by defective or damaging products, such as certain medications.

Types of Cancer-Related Legal Cases
Cancer-related legal cases can vary commonly. Below are different scenarios that might require a specific legal technique:
-
Occupational Exposure:
- Individuals exposed to carcinogens in the office (asbestos, benzene) might have grounds for a lawsuit.
-
Environmental Contamination:
- Communities exposed to hazardous waste or toxins may be able to sue for associated health issues.
-
Pharmaceutical Liability:
- Claims versus pharmaceutical companies for medications connected to increased cancer risk.
-
Negligence in Diagnosis or Treatment:
- Lawsuits related to healthcare providers' failures in timely and accurate cancer medical diagnosis or treatment.
Frequently Asked Questions
1. How much does hiring a cancer lawyer cost?
- Many cancer lawyers deal with a contingency charge basis, suggesting they only earn money if you win your case. Constantly clarify charges during your preliminary assessment.
2. For how long do I need to file a lawsuit?
- This differs by state and the kind of lawsuit. sites.google.com of injury claims need to be filed within a specific amount of time (statute of limitations), frequently in between one to three years after the medical diagnosis.
3. What should I give my preliminary consultation?
- Bring medical records, any documentation related to your exposure (task history, product info), and a list of questions for the lawyer.
4. What can I expect throughout the legal process?
- The timeline can vary, however normally, it includes collecting proof, submitting a lawsuit, possible settlements, and possibly going to trial. Your lawyer will guide you through each stage.
